Hakka Cuisine at Beihuan Water Farm

Beihuan Water Farm is a typical Hakka cuisine restaurant that we had lunch today. Here are some images of the food we ordered, images captured with my Sony A6700 and Sony E 30mm F3.5 Macro lens.The Beihuan Water Farm, a restaurant specializing in Hakka cuisine, provided the setting for our lunch today. I had the pleasure of capturing the essence of our meal through a series of photographs, taken with my trusty Sony A6700 camera and Sony E 30mm F3.5 Macro lens. The combination of this camera and lens allowed me to highlight the intricate details and vibrant colors of the dishes we enjoyed.

Hakka cuisine, originating from the Hakka people of China, is known for its unique blend of flavors and focus on fresh, seasonal ingredients. The dishes at Beihuan Water Farm exemplified this culinary tradition, showcasing a variety of cooking techniques and a harmonious balance of tastes. From savory meats and stir-fried vegetables to hearty soups and delicate desserts, our meal was a true feast for the senses.
